From a0f9de61a93006b626ace773ec5a80fc0a478ebf Mon Sep 17 00:00:00 2001 From: "Philipp A. Hartmann" Date: Thu, 6 Nov 2014 21:11:58 +0100 Subject: [PATCH] namespacetest: add symbol check to .travis.yml --- .travis.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.travis.yml b/.travis.yml index 145dc73..986ca0e 100644 --- a/.travis.yml +++ b/.travis.yml @@ -32,6 +32,7 @@ before_script: script: - make -C build/gmake -f test.make config=${CONF}${BITS} - make -C build/gmake -f example.make config=${CONF}${BITS} + - if [ "$CONF" = "debug" ] && ( objdump -t -C intermediate/${CONF}/gmake/unittest/x${BITS}/namespacetest.o | grep rapidjson ) ; then echo "Symbol check failed!" ; false; fi - pushd bin - ./unittest_${CONF}_x${BITS}_gmake - valgrind --leak-check=full --error-exitcode=1 ./unittest_${CONF}_x${BITS}_gmake